Doctor
Sarafa is a family medicine physician for Henry
Ford Medical Center in Novi. He is an
associate clinical professor for the Department
of Family Medicine and the Public Health Sciences at Wayne State University.
He helped establish the first Family Medicine
inpatient service at Henry Ford Health System.
Dr. Sarafa received his medical degree from University of Michigan in 1996. He completed his
residency at Oregon Health
& Science University
in Portland, Oregon and also has a post graduate
degree in English Literature from the University of
Edinburgh in Scotland. He is board certified by the
American Board of Family Medicine.
